Output 23f3236d7bc5f64ab8a28f21d3a2efd3e9967133378e0eea8a33e71cd9fc1776:20

value
125876
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8214812ffc9d6b1125ca3cc296f2d41f312cd7153377dfefeef11476c119d321
address
bc1psg2gztlun443zfw28npfduk5rucje4c4xdmalmlw7y28dsge6vssvmgnu5
transaction
23f3236d7bc5f64ab8a28f21d3a2efd3e9967133378e0eea8a33e71cd9fc1776
spent
true